Why Regular Maintenance Is Key for Safety

Trees add beauty to any landscape, but they can also pose risks if not maintained. Overgrown branches may fall during storms or high winds, causing damage or injury. In this guide, we’ll explore how regular tree trimming helps reduce these hazards and why it is an essential practice for homeowners.

Understanding the Risks of Overgrown Branches

Overgrown branches are more than just a nuisance. They can break under their weight or due to external forces like wind and rain. These falling branches can cause serious damage to property, vehicles, and even people passing by. Many homeowners neglect this aspect of maintenance, unaware of the potential dangers lurking above.

Common Misconceptions About Tree Care

Many believe that trimming only involves cutting off visible parts without planning. However, random cuts can harm tree health. Another myth is that topping a tree stops its growth permanently; this actually weakens it. Understanding these misconceptions helps ensure your practices benefit rather than harm your trees.

Best Practices for Maintaining Healthy Trees

  • Trim during dormant seasons when trees heal faster.
  • Avoid excessive pruning which can stress the tree.
  • Use clean tools to prevent disease spread.
  • Consult professionals for large or hazardous trims.
